A quick fish today...
I've been hanging out for a fish for weeks, and with the weather looking better today, the male half of team gates went for a quick fish down the coast from The Cut this morning.....gentlemen's hours because my son attended a 21st last night.
After a quick trip down to Whitehills beach to check out the water, we hit the ramp at 9.30 and headed down the coast to a previous skippy patch....this time we only bagged 2 but they went 37cm each. The wind picked up and swung around to the SW by 11 and after a fruitless hour, we headed home for lunch...can't beat fresh fillets fried in butter!
Christened the new arm chair seats, the AM/FM/CD player and the $3 (home made) weighted berley bucket...thumbs up all round
